Share via


BINDVERB enumeration

Contains values that specify an action, such as an HTTP request, to be performed during the binding operation.

Syntax

typedef enum  { 
  BINDVERB_GET        = 0x00000000,
  BINDVERB_POST       = 0x00000001,
  BINDVERB_PUT        = 0x00000002,
  BINDVERB_CUSTOM     = 0x00000003,
  BINDVERB_RESERVED1  = 0x00000004
} BINDVERB;

Constants

  • BINDVERB_GET
    Perform an HTTP GET operation, the default operation. The stgmedData member of the BINDINFO structure should be set to TYMED_NULL for the GET operation.

  • BINDVERB_POST
    Perform an HTTP POST operation. The data to be posted should be specified in the stgmedData member of the BINDINFO structure.

  • BINDVERB_PUT
    Perform an HTTP PUT operation. The data to put should be specified in the stgmedData member of the BINDINFO structure.

  • BINDVERB_CUSTOM
    Perform a custom operation that is protocol-specific. See the szCustomVerb member of the BINDINFO structure. The data to be used in the custom operation should be specified in the stgmedData structure.

  • BINDVERB_RESERVED1
    Reserved. Do not use.

Remarks

Values from the BINDVERB enumeration are passed to the moniker as part of the BINDINFO structure. The moniker calls the IBindStatusCallback::OnProgress method on the client to obtain additional information about the bind operation in the BINDINFO structure.

Requirements

Minimum supported client

Windows XP

Minimum supported server

Windows 2000 Server

Product

Internet Explorer 3.0

Header

Urlmon.h